Changeset 4341 for trunk/module-camd35.c
- Timestamp:
- 01/06/11 18:56:55 (13 years ago)
- File:
-
- 1 edited
Legend:
- Unmodified
- Added
- Removed
-
trunk/module-camd35.c
r4245 r4341 236 236 buf[1] = 2; 237 237 memset(buf + 20, 0, buf[1]); 238 buf[22] = er->rc; //put rc in byte 22 - hopefully don't break legacy camd3 238 239 } 239 240 else if (er->rc == 13) … … 604 605 client->stopped = 1; // server says invalid 605 606 rdr->card_status = CARD_FAILURE; 607 608 ECM_REQUEST *er_failed = (ECM_REQUEST *)malloc(sizeof(ECM_REQUEST)); 609 er_failed->srvid = b2i(2, buf + 8); 610 er_failed->caid = b2i(2, buf + 10); 611 er_failed->prid = b2i(4, buf + 12); 612 add_stat(rdr, er_failed, 80000, buf[22]); 613 free(er_failed); 606 614 } 615 607 616 cs_log("%s CMD08 (%02X - %d) stop request by server (%s)", 608 617 rdr->label, buf[21], buf[21], typtext[client->stopped]);
Note:
See TracChangeset
for help on using the changeset viewer.